Abstract

The invention provides an electronic device and a control method for the electronic device. When a user expects to execute a preset function, the device reduces operation complexity of the user, and the device can simply and conveniently execute the preset function. The control method is applied in the electronic device which operates in a first mode or a second mode, and the electronic device comprises a touch input unit and a storage unit. The control method comprises: if in the first mode, the touch input unit receives touch operation, generating and sending a mode switching request signal, and based on the received touch operation, generating a first input message; in the first mode, storing the first input message in the storage unit; and if in the first mode, the mode switching request signal is received from the touch input unit, switching the electronic device from the first mode to the second mode, and when the mode is switched to the second mode through the mode switching request signal, operating based on the first input message which is stored in the storage unit.
